(PLEASE HELP) A video game is on sale at Amazon for 15% off the original price of $24.50. Both Pat and Henri want to purchase the game, but they only have $21 each. They each have to pay 10% sales tax. Pat and Henri have different strategies to calculate the price and decide if they have enough money to get the game. Pat takes 15% of $24.50 and subtracts that from the original price. She takes 10% of the sale price and adds it to the sale price to find the total amount she would have to pay.

Henri finds 85% of the original price and then calculates 110% of the sale price.

Will Pat's strategy calculate the correct total? Explain the calculations.

Will Henri's strategy calculate the correct total? Explain the calculations.

Do they each have enough to purchase the game?

Explain your answers using complete sentences and show your work. (10 points)
